THE WEATHER.
FORECAST. By Telegraph.—Press' Association. Wellington, Last Night. Indications are for westerly to southerly winds, strong to gale northward of New Plymouth and Napier, and easterly to south-easterly elsewhere. Expect cold squally conditions, with rain probable generally, and snow oh the higher levels. The barometer has a rising tendency everywhere.
